Beyond Level 4 is a cost effective training solution allowing 24/7 study wherever you are in the world. It actively develops language proficiency beyond ICAO’s Operational Level 4, and provides training for Air Traffic Controllers who have achieved ICAO level 5, ensuring extended periods between tests.
CONTENT OUTLINE
Over 200 learning activities, across eight units, each based on a different safety-related topic specifically for ATC including:
Separation
Co-ordination
Systems Technology
Situational Awareness
Weather
Aircraft Unserviceabilities
On board Incidents
Human Factors
Course materials based on authentic flight scenarios, that use flight simulations and interactive work-based role-plays to develop the six ICAO skill areas: pronunciation, structure, vocabulary, fluency, comprehension and interactions.
